Disappointing

Sir, - Your Editorial regarding India's punitive strikes against Pakistan (Oct. 17) was disappointing. Instead of welcoming the strikes, it almost rejects it. Such a strike will give a psychological boost to our forces fighting terrorism in Jammu and Kashmir. When the U.S. can strike a nation for abetting terrorism, why not India?
